This weekend I discovered a very cool project that is using Platial. The website is called Fine Diving in Chicago and its creator is Diana Durkes. She is a wonderfully accomplished upcycler. She has the gift of seeing past the chipped paint, cheap fixtures, and shabbiness to find the potential in your trash.
Fine Diving in Chicago is about turning the tossed and found of urban life into functional and fun design. You could say it's about the reclaimation business, as each week blog creator Diana Durkes takes one found item and makes it over into a respectable member of household society. She searches alleys, yard sales and Craigslist listings for salvaged materials and connects her finds to their Chicago neighborhood by geotagging.
The map connected to this project is called Good Spots for Diving. The map tracks dumpster dives in Chicago to determine the best neighborhoods and days of the week for diving. It looks great with Diana's new blog redo.
